Oil canning is an inherent particular of light-gauge, cold-formed metal items, particularly products with wide flat locations. It is an aesthetic sensation viewed as waviness or distortion in the flat surface areas of steel wall and roof covering items. Oil canning is subjective and typically just a visual problem that does not influence an item's stamina or performance.

Galvalume carries out finest when not in contact with copper, lead, bricks, dealt with lumber, iron, and concrete. If Galvalume is in contact with one of these and is after that introduced to an electrolyte such as water, it can lead to galvanic corrosion of the steel. On the whole, aluminum is ideal as a roofing, wall, trim, and much more in several various settings, including coastal settings, cyclone areas, areas with high rainfall or snowfall, high-temperature areas, and much more. One of one of the most substantial benefits of light weight aluminum is that it can be installed in coastal environments.


Since aluminum oxidizes as it begins to wear away, it in fact makes it stronger and prolongs the life of the system on the coastline. Best of all, light weight aluminum roof still lug a PVDF paint warranty when installed in coastal areas (roofing supplies). Aluminum metal roofing systems include a selection of warranty options, consisting of paint, substratum, and weathertight service warranties, which help to shield your financial investment and supply comfort that the roof covering or wall system will certainly last


This aids to maintain the metal and make it last in very destructive environments, like coastlines. And also, the oxidation types instead swiftly, so there's no side creep that consumes up the panel like a steel substrate with red corrosion. Aluminum is one of the lightest metal materials, particularly compared to steel products.

Metal is generally recyclable in some way, and light weight aluminum is one of the most recyclable and sustainable metals in the globe. For recommendation, about 95% of all light weight aluminum roofing systems mounted worldwide are made from previously recycled light weight aluminum materials. At Sheffield Metals, we use a 3000 series light weight aluminum alloy (3105) mostly made from formerly recycled materials and very little pure aluminum.


Aluminum standing seam steel roofing systems been available in at regarding $7 to $18 per square foot relying on density, coating, account, place, installer, and lots of other variables. Light weight aluminum is a lot more malleable than steel, which means it can be bent and controlled far more conveniently and will not experience breaks or fractures. It has likewise been known to dent easier than other metals during and after the installment.

Utilizing a bare light weight aluminum product with its original natural silver-gray color isn't generally recommended. As the metal ages, experiences weathering, and oxidizes (white rust), it doesn't hold its initial mill-finished color and often comes to be washed out and spotty. The most effective way to overcome this concern is to buy painted roof coils or panels, which will mature much cleaner with time due to the fact that the paint covers any one of the metal shade adjustments.

Research studies have shown that zinc roofing might occasionally last as much as 150 years, depending upon the high quality of installation, structure residential properties, and climate. Given that zinc is a natural metal removed from the ground, zinc's toxicity degrees are reduced, also after manufacture. Property owners and company proprietors do not need to worry regarding toxic run-off or ground contamination bordering their zinc roofing.
